    After a year of daily driving, Matt takes the MOUNTUNE modified Focus RS to the Thermal Club, a private race track outside Palm Springs for some hot laps. It is a very hot day, and Matt runs with the air conditioning on full crank, and yet, the Focus RS performs admirably.
    Matt's Focus RS is modified with the following parts:
    MOUNTUNE Intake
    MOUNTUNE Intercooler
    MOUNTUNE Stainless Steel Brake Lines
    Motul RBF600 High-temp brake fluid
    MOUNTUNE Stage 3 91 Octane ECU Tune via COBB Accessport
    MOUNTUNE Short-Throw Shift Kit
    Magnaflow Cat-Back Exhaust
